Oracle Exploited: Attackers Turn SQL Injection into Windows SYSTEM Access

Attackers have successfully exploited a SQL injection vulnerability to gain unprecedented access to Oracle databases, converting it into a Windows SYSTEM-level access with alarming ease. This rare and sophisticated technique has allowed hackers to deploy a custom toolkit, dubbed khunt, that turns database-stored Java into a powerful post-exploitation tool.

Fastjson Vulnerability Exploited in Targeted Attacks

A critical vulnerability in Fastjson, tracked as CVE-2026-16723, has been exploited in targeted attacks, with a severity score of 9.0 out of 10. Attackers are actively probing for exposed paths in Fastjson 1.x, commonly used in Spring Boot deployments.

Developers Weaponize Code to Disrupt AI-Powered Malware

Meet Johannes Link, a self-proclaimed AI skeptic who's taking a stand against AI-powered coding agents by weaponizing his own code - specifically, the Java property-testing tool jqwik - to disrupt their operations. His latest software update includes a clever anti-AI clause designed to throw a wrench in the works.
